The San Diego Chargers announced Wednesday the Dec. 14 matchup against the Denver Broncos is officially sold out. Along with that, the team also announced the Dec. 7 game against the New England Patriots is also sold out.
The Chargers last met the Broncos in the AFC Divisional Round where the Broncos defeated the Bolts 24-17. The teams went 1-1 against each other during the regular season.
They will square off against each other for the first time during 2014 regular season on Oct. 23 on Thursday Night Football in Denver, Colo.
